    Just took Marvle Vs Capcom 3 for a spin on the online multiplayer today. I have read on some gaming boards that lots of people are using sentinel and spamming his hard attack, which blasts a laser across the screen, as their main tactic. I thought, surely it can't be that bad.

    Well, using a ranked match (currently beginner), 3/3 matches, all opponents had sentinel in their team. ALL spammed that one attack. Still, even though I didn't win, I did manage to beat them to within an inch of their lives without resorting to spam.

    I now need to practise a more efficient counter to that move.

    Oh and the online mode is.... Sparse. A little disappointing considering the efforts they had with SSFIV. When waiting for a match, you get to watch....

    the energy bars go slowly down.

    Why can't I watch the match? I liked SSFIV as you could even watch people's recorded matches! Brilliant. I hope they patch this and make it hell good!!
